TitleCopy letter from Robert William Frederick Harrison, to Dr R von Lendenfeld, Universitate, Prague
Date28 August 1906
DescriptionThe Council of the Royal Society have lately had under consideration the question of the disposal of some remainder sets of the edition of Lendenfeld's 'Monograph of the Horny Sponges', published for the Society in 1889 by Trubner & Company. A limited number of volumes in paper wrappers has been apportioned to various scientific societies, and, as a supplement to this distribution, it is thought that Lendenfeld might wish to receive a few volumes himself. If so Harrison would be glad to know how many volumes he requires, which should not exceed twelve, and how they should be consigned.
